Two Killed, Three Injured in Late-Night Crash at Riggs and Ellsworth Roads in Queen Creek
Queen Creek, AZ (February 16, 2026) — On Friday evening, two people died and three others were injured in a serious collision on Riggs Road in Queen Creek.
According to authorities, the collision occurred around 10:44 p.m. near Riggs and Ellsworth roads.
Officers with the Queen Creek Police Department responded to the scene and found five people involved in the crash.
Reports say that one victim died at the scene. Another person suffered critical injuries and was transported to a hospital, where they later died. Three additional individuals sustained injuries that were not considered life-threatening.
Due to the severity of the crash, emergency crews had to perform mechanical extrication to free those trapped inside the vehicles. Investigators continue to examine the circumstances surrounding the collision.
